Abstract

The utility model discloses a stirrer convenient for fully mixing chemical agents, which relates to the technical field of chemical agent stirring equipment and comprises a stirrer main body and a bearing, wherein a motor is arranged above the outer surface of the stirrer main body, one end of the motor is provided with a rotating rod, and the outer surface of the rotating rod is sequentially provided with a stirring blade I, a stirring blade She Er and a stirring blade III from top to bottom. Technical Field
The utility model relates to the technical field of chemical agent stirring equipment, in particular to a stirring machine convenient for fully mixing chemical agents.
Background
The chemical reagent is a relative standard substance for chemical research and component analysis, is an important condition for technological progress, is widely used for synthesis, separation, qualitative and quantitative analysis of substances, and can be said to be the eyes of chemical workers, and is kept away from the chemical reagent in daily work of factories, schools, hospitals and research institutions. In the case of mixing the chemical agents, it is necessary to mix them with stirring.
When the existing chemical agent mixing stirrer runs, operators are inconvenient to observe the chemical agent mixing effect in the stirrer, so that the chemical agent can not be sufficiently stirred, the chemical agent is discharged, and the secondary stirring is required to be re-fed, so that the stirring is complicated.
In view of the above, an agitator that facilitates the thorough mixing of chemical agents has been proposed, which is improved against the shortcomings of the conventional structures.

Further, a fixing plate is installed on one side of the inner surface of the mixer main body, and balls are arranged above the outer surface of the fixing plate.
Further, one end of the ball is provided with a sampling box, and one end of the sampling box is provided with a handle.
Further, a buckle is arranged on one side of the outer surface of the sampling box, and a clamping groove is formed in the outer surface of the buckle.
Further, a rubber pad is arranged on one side of the outer surface of the sampling box, and the rubber pad is parallel to the central line of the sampling box.
Further, the feed inlet is arranged above the outer surface of the mixer main body, the first valve is arranged on the outer surface of the feed inlet, the discharge outlet is arranged below the outer surface of the mixer main body, and the second valve is arranged on the outer surface of the discharge outlet.
Further, supporting feet are arranged below the outer surface of the fixing frame, and the four supporting feet are symmetrically arranged along the central axis of the fixing frame.
Compared with the prior art, the utility model has the beneficial effects that:
1. according to the utility model, through the arrangement of the main mixer body, the motor, the rotating rod, the stirring blade I, the scraping plate, the stirring She Er, the stirring blade III, the fixing rod, the bearing, the fixing frame, the fixing groove, the spring lifting rod, the top plate and the locating block II, the stirring blade I, the stirring She Er and the stirring blade III are driven by the motor to rotate, so that chemical agents in the main mixer body are stirred, meanwhile, the chemical agents precipitated at the bottom of the main mixer body are fully stirred due to the conical stirring blade III, meanwhile, the chemical agents stained on the inner surface of the main mixer body are scraped off by the scraping plate arranged at the stirring She Yiliang end, the chemical agents can be effectively prevented from being stuck in the main mixer body, so that insufficient stirring is caused, meanwhile, the fixing rod enables the main mixer body to rotate through the bearing, and meanwhile, the fixing block II is fixed on the fixing frame through the fixing groove, the spring lifting rod and the top plate, so that the chemical agents are repeatedly stirred, and the chemical agents are fully mixed;
2. according to the utility model, through the arrangement of the sampling box, the handle, the buckle, the clamping groove, the rubber pad and the ball, when an operator does not know whether the chemical agent is uniformly stirred in the mixer, the sampling box is quickly pulled out through the ball, the buckle and the clamping groove by the handle, and meanwhile, the rubber pad blocks the hole generated during pulling out, so that leakage of the chemical agent is avoided, and meanwhile, the operator can conveniently sample and observe the inside of the mixer main body, and the observation of the mixing effect is facilitated.
